United Nations Sustainable Development Goals

The United Nations Sustainable Development Goals (SDGs) are 17 global targets designed to end poverty, protect the planet, and ensure peace and prosperity for all by 2030. Our latest quantum news includes updates from organisations looking to tackle Goal 9 and Goal 17.
